If you are interested in more of an outdoor experience, Vancouver, British Columbia is the place to start. Vancouver is located on the western coast of Canada with access to the Pacific Ocean. With amazing skiing in Grouse Mountain or surfing at Wreck Beach, you can find an impressive array of activities all year to suit your needs. Vancouver also has museums and fun outdoor markets. By contrast to its outdoorsy feel, Vancouver has earned the name of “Hollywood North”, showing off high-fashion boutiques and a variety of food options. Having a rental car will allow you to take in the most of the city and give you access to places unreachable without a car.

After enjoying Vancouver, you can head over to Victoria and Vancouver Island. Victoria is known for its deep British culture, and many tourists enjoy afternoon tea at the Fairmont Empress Hotel or a pint at local pub. Vancouver Island also offers wineries and beautiful whale watching, also making the need for a car necessary to get around.

Only 80 miles north of Vancouver sits Whistler Blackcomb Mountain, a massive ski resort that makes up 8,100 acres of land. The town is a family-friendly atmosphere, providing museums and art galleries in addition to summer concerts and ice skating. And let’s not forget the Olympic Park, giving lots more to explore! When you’re ready to venture out of British Columbia, you can use your rental car to drive along the scenic Alaskan-Canadian Highway and venture toward the east. While it is a long trip and spans many miles, the views are unmatched anywhere else in the world.

Renting a car, you will be able to stop at the Canadian Rockies Hot Springs of Banff and enjoy a rejuvenating soak in the natural springs of the land. You would not be access these springs if you did not have a car. Banff many be a tiny mountain town, but it is an escape for those in need of a break into nature or who just need to find a hefty bison steak.
Having headed eastbound, once you make it to Ontario, you will have found Toronto, the biggest city in Canada. With a population of 2.6 million people, the bustling city has a wide array of attractions while being a leading international center of business.

You can find both indoor and outdoor amusement parks, lakeside beaches, as well as all the amenities of any metropolitan area. When you rent a car, you will be able to explore their museum of natural history or find a live theater with unique productions to suit your taste.

Toronto also boasts high-fashion boutiques as well as more eccentric attractions such as a shoe museum. Given the size and diversity of the city, a rental car will provide the most access to take in the greatest amount of sights.
